Mission Statement:<br />
The mission of the RBFS is to promote the art<br />
of film and, through outreach initiatives, to<br />
entertain, educate, and enrich the cultural life<br />
of local and extended communities.<br />
<strong>Film</strong> Selection:<br />
It is the practice of the <strong>Rehoboth</strong> <strong>Beach</strong> <strong>Film</strong><br />
<strong>Society</strong>, as the producer of the <strong>Rehoboth</strong><br />
<strong>Beach</strong> Independent <strong>Film</strong> Festival, to program<br />
a selection of films that represents a<br />
moderate balance of diversity, genre, focal<br />
issues, and demographics.<br />
